E flat Cornets

Over-the-shoulder

E flat Cornet

Brass w/ Silver Trim

HMMF 11A

Top-mounted American rotary valves, String action Unmarked, possibly manufactured by John F. Stratton & Co, New York, NY between 1860 and 1870 

Over-the-shoulder Eb Cornet Brass

HMMF 11C

Top-mounted European rotary valves, Mechanical action Unmarked, probably manufactured in the United States between 1860 and 1865

Over-the-shoulder Eb Cornet German Silver

HMMF 11D

Top-mounted American rotary valves with leaf springs, String action.  Manufactured by Graves & Co., Boston, MA between 1850 and 1863

 
Over-the-shoulder Eb Cornet German Silver

HMMF 11E

Top-mounted Allen elliptical-port American rotary valves, String action.  Manufactured by Allen and Hall, Boston, MA between 1860 and 1863

Over-the-shoulder Eb Cornet German Silver HMMF 11H
Top-mounted Allen elliptical-port American rotary valves, String action.  Unmarked, probably manufactured in the United States between 1860 and 1865

Over-the-shoulder Eb Cornet German Silver

HMMF 11I

Top-mounted American rotary valves, string action.  Unmarked, probably manufactured in the United States circa 1860. Original fitted mahogany case, and band book marked: "Red Hook Cornet Band/2nd Eb Soprano/John D. Teal"

Over-the-shoulder Eb Cornet German Silver

HMMF 11J

Three top-mounted Allen rotary valves, string action.  Manufactured by D. C. Hall, Boston, MA ca. 1862. Instrument is marked: "D. C. Hall Manufacturer, Boston, Presented to J. M. James by the Non-Comissioned Officers and Friends of the 22nd Regt. Wis. V. I."

Over-the-shoulder Eb Cornet German Silver

HMMF 11K

Three top-mounted rotary valves, string action.  Manufactured by Isaac Fiske, Worchester, MA ca. 1860. Original lyre. Played by Jacob Esser in the Racine City Band.

Bell Front Eb Cornet German Silver

HMMF 12C

 Side-mounted American rotary valves, String action.  Manufactured by the Boston Musical Instrument Manufactory, Boston, MA.  Inscribed: Presented to The 2nd Regt Ms Infantry, 1861

Circular (Bell-up) Eb Cornet German Silver

HMMF 14A

Top-mounted American rotary valves, String action.  Manufactured by Graves & Co., Boston, MA, 1858; Inscribed: Presented To A. N. Merrill By The Batavia Brass Band, May 1858
On Loan to HMMF from Tom Moth, Pecatonica, IL

Circular (Bell-up) Eb Cornet German Silver /Gold trim

HMMF 14B

Top-mounted American rotary valves, String action.  Manufactured by Emery A. Paine, Woonsocket, RI circa 1855.  Original case, mouthpiece, and crooks down to Bb.  Inscribed on gold oval plate: Made for Henry F. Rumble by Emery A. Paine, Woonsocket, RI.  A second, engraved presentation below the plate reads: W.B.L. July 3, 1876.
